Manage country-specific HR matters and ensure compliance with company policies, local legislation, and regulatory requirements
Support employees and foster a positive and inclusive work environment
Work with Country Leaders on compliance, risk mitigation, and global HR priorities
Educate country business leaders and managers on HR Service Catalogue responsibilities and Ways of Working
Ensure consistent implementation of employee relations activities, policies, procedures, and templates
Coach managers on performance and disciplinary issues
Advise on disciplinary, performance management, redundancy, long-term illness, and other employee relations cases
Negotiate exit agreements and obtain legal advice on complex cases
Monitor jurisdictional requirements and improve employment practices and processes
Manage relationships with Works Councils and other representative stakeholders where applicable
Review and update local HR policies and procedures in line with legislative changes
Manage country HR compliance, regulatory requirements, and controls
Support locally required culture, wellness, disaster response, and diversity initiatives
Partner with Talent Advisory on country requirements for talent programs
Support CoE and Global HR Operations programs requiring country-specific implementation
Identify and implement standardization opportunities in HR processes and service delivery
Partner with CoEs and Talent Advisors to execute global programs in line with local legislation and consultation requirements
Use global HR technology, processes, and the tiered support model to support integrated HR service delivery
Support annual review cycles, including data validation related to local policy requirements
Manage local benefits administration, vendors, and renewals
Advise Global Compensation and Benefits teams on reward competitiveness and legislative changes
Support internal colleague movement, including international transfers and relocations
Requirements
Proven track record as an HR professional providing commercially focused and pragmatic support to business leaders
Experience working within a professional services environment would be an advantage
Strong evidence of partnering with senior business leaders on employee relations issues and effective stakeholder management
Experience managing restructuring programs and change management initiatives would be an advantage
Excellent written and verbal communication skills, including a good command of English
Ability to interact with colleagues at all levels
Strong organizational skills and ability to manage competing and rapidly changing priorities
Ability to work independently and operate well in a team
Understanding and experience operating in a global matrix environment
